Jet Airways on Thursday announced a new package, including a special Monsoon Super Apex fare, on some metro sectors with immediate effect whereby a passenger could fly to metros like Mumbai -- from Delhi -- for just Rs 2,500.
This unique 30-day Monsoon Super Apex Fare will be valid till September 15 this year and the new scheme is 20 per cent less than the existing Super Apex Fare of the carrier, a company release said.
A passenger would have to purchase a ticket for travel 30 days in advance and the entire journey against these fares must be completed on or before October 15 this year, it said.
According to this unique fare structure, Delhi-Mumbai sector would cost Rs 2,500, both Delhi-Kolkata and Delhi-Hyderabad (Rs 3,000), Delhi-Bangalore, Delhi-Chennai, Kolkata-Mumbai, Kolkata-Bangalore and Kolkata-Chennai (all Rs 3,500).
Another package announced by the Jet Airways was Special Monsoon Point-to-Point and return excursion fares will be valid from July 26 which will involve combination of travel to non-metro sectors via metro sectors.
While Special Monsoon Point-to-point scheme was available on 56 sectors, Return Excursion fare scheme was available on 26 sectors, the release said, adding that the passengers were required to carry their identity cards for these two schemes.
The private carrier also launched special innovative fares for Patna and Lucknow. As per this scheme, economy class passengers on Delhi-Lucknow-Delhi sector will have to pay Rs 1,999 against Rs 3,790.
Similarly, two passengers on Delhi-Patna-Delhi sector could travel while paying for one, the release said.
